#7e3883 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e3883 is composed of 49.4% red, 22%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 57.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 296 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 36.7%. #7e3883 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c70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#7e3883 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#7e3883 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e3883 has RGB values of R:126, G:56,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8272003.

Shades and Tints of #7e3883
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070307 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e3883
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5c5f is the less saturated color, while #aa06b5 is the most saturated one.
